What is a Certified Window Installer?
Certified Window Installers (Https://Cibnelearning.org) are experts who have actually undergone specific training and certification processes that confirm their skills and knowledge related to the installation of windows and doors. They follow industry standards, ensuring that setups are done correctly, securely, and in compliance with appropriate guidelines. Here are some key aspects of their accreditations:
Training Programs: Certified installers generally total training programs that cover numerous elements of window installation, including structural integrity, safety requirements, and energy efficiency.Official Certification: After completing training, they get accreditation from recognized industry organizations or manufacturers, which frequently needs passing an evaluation.Continuing Education: Many certification bodies require ongoing education to stay updated on technological improvements and existing best practices within the industry.Why Choose Certified Window Installers?
Selecting certified window installers provides property owners a vast array of advantages that can considerably affect the overall result of their jobs. Below are some reasons why working with certified specialists is a smart decision:
1. Quality Assurance
Certified installers possess the abilities and understanding essential to carry out high-quality setups. They understand the intricacies of window placement, sealing, and insulation, which is essential for preventing air and water leaks. This attention to information makes sure that windows perform optimally and contribute to energy effectiveness.
2. Guarantee Protection
Lots of window makers partner with certified installers. This means that if a window is set up by a certified professional, it often comes with a separate warranty that covers installation problems. If non-certified installers do the installation, guarantees might be voided, leaving property owners responsible for any repairs.
3. Regulatory Compliance
Certified window installers recognize with local structure codes and guidelines. They make sure that all installations abide by these laws, assisting house owners prevent expensive fines and legal problems due to non-compliance.
4. Improved Energy Efficiency
Appropriate installation is necessary for window efficiency. Certified installers are trained to minimize air leaks, install energy-efficient windows correctly, and optimize insulation. This can cause minimized energy bills and an enhanced environmental footprint.
5. Safety Considerations
Installing windows can posture security risks, especially when operating at heights or dealing with heavy products. Certified installers are trained in safety protocols, minimizing the danger of accidents and injuries during the installation process.
How to Find Certified Window Installers
Finding a certified window installer can be an uncomplicated process if homeowners follow a couple of crucial actions:

Research Various Certifications: Look for installers certified by trusted organizations such as the American Window and Door Institute (AWDI) or the InstallationMasters program.

Request for Recommendations: Seek recommendations from good friends, family, or neighbors who have just recently had windows installed. Individual experiences can offer important insights.

Check Online Reviews: Websites like Angie's List, Yelp, and Better Business Bureau can offer reviews and scores for local certified installers.

Get Multiple Quotes: Don't decide on the first specialist. Gathering several quotes allows homeowners to compare prices, services, and service warranties offered.

Validate Credentials: Always ask possible contractors for proof of their certifications, insurance coverage, and references. This step ensures that property owners are hiring certified specialists.
